Graduate outfielder Andrew Hartman and sophomore midfielder Charlie Foster from Post University earned notable accolades this week, with Hartman being named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ference (CACC) Player of the Week for his exceptional baseball performance, while Foster was recognized as Defensive Player of the Week for men's lacrosse. Hartman played a pivotal role during Post's 4-0 conference week, while Foster's impressive faceoff winning percentage contributed significantly to his team's victory.

By the Numbers
  • Andrew Hartman hit .643 (9-for-14) with 15 RBIs over four games.
  • Charlie Foster won 17-of-22 faceoffs and collected 14 ground balls in a single game.

State of Play
  • Post Baseball is currently riding a four-game winning streak in the conference.
  • The men's lacrosse team has secured a postseason spot after their recent win against Felician University.
